About this earthquake

On February 17, 2026 at 02:17 UTC, a magnitude M2.8 earthquake occurred near Tierra Amarilla, Región de Atacama (Chile). At around 102 km, the focal depth places this among intermediate-depth events. Events of this size typically go unnoticed.

The data is provided by EMSC and cross-checked across seismological networks. Chile: 28 earthquakes were recorded in the past 24 hours, the strongest reaching M4.7.

Why depth matters

Intermediate-depth quakes are felt across a wider area but usually cause less surface damage.
